Abstract

This paper presents the novel research on the modern Chinese values to restore mode from the perspective of traditional culture. Socialist core values is the core member of the socialist value system, guidance on other social values, and from the deepest level science reflects the values of the essential attribute of socialism. It is the characteristics of socialism with Chinese characteristics in the embodiment of the value level are the core component of the socialist core value system. Under this basis, we propose the corresponding theories on the topics that are innovative.
